Answer:
The total volume of the solution is 0.917 liters (option 2)
Explanation:
Step 1: Data given
Molarity of Ca(OH)2 = 0.530 M
Mass of Ca(OH)2 = 36.0 grams
Molar mass of Ca(OH)2 = 74.09 g/mol
Step 2: Calculate moles Ca(OH)2
Moles Ca(OH)2 = mass Ca(OH)2 / molar mass Ca(OH)2
Moles Ca(OH)2 = 36.0 grams / 74.09 g/mol
Moles Ca(OH)2 = 0.486 moles
Step 3: Calculate volume
Molarity = moles / volume
Volume = moles / molarity
Volume = 0.486 moles / 0.530 M
Volume = 0.917 L
